Loretta Lynn was born Loretta Webb on April 14, 1932 in Kentucky she was one of the leading country vocalists and songwriters during the 1960s and 1970s, and continues to be one of the most successful vocalists of all time. As the second of eight children, three of her siblings also pursued country careers. Her youngest sister, Crystal Gayle, her sister Peggy Sue, and Brother, Jay Lee Webb.Lynn has written over 160 songs and released 70 albums. She has had ten Number 1 albums and sixteen Number 1 singles on the country charts. Lynn has won dozens of awards from many different institutions, including four Grammy Awards, seven American Music Awards, eight Broadcast Music Incorporated awards, and ten Academy of Country Music awards.Including solo and duet work, Loretta Lynn has released 16 number one country hits over the course of her career.She was married to Doolittle Doo Lynn from 1948 until his death in 1996. They were married shortly before she reached the age of 14 and had 6 children.Her best-selling 1976 autobiography, Coal Miner's Daughter, was made into a hit Academy Award-winning film starring Sissy Spacek and Tommy Lee Jones in 1980.
